Nationally-ranked BYU basketball looks to extend its winning streak to five games when they take on the Arizona State Sun Devils in Tempe on Wednesday night.
It’s the second meeting this season between the Big 12 foes. BYU knocked off ASU in Provo to open Big 12 play on December 31 with a 76-56 victory.
BYU leads the all-time series against Arizona State, 27-19. Wednesday night will be BYU’s first visit to Tempe since December 4, 2002.
BYU is 19-8 overall and 10-6 in Big 12 Conference play. The Cougars are in fifth place in the Big 12 standings.
Arizona State is 13-14 overall and 4-12 in their inaugural season in the Big 12. The Sun Devils had an impressive win on the road at Kansas State on Sunday, but one of their star players, Jayden Quaintance, reportedly left the game on crutches due to an injury.
BYU basketball has remained in the Grand Canyon State since defeating Arizona on Saturday in Tucson. They have been practicing at the Phoenix Suns practice facility in preparation for the game against ASU.
Since the win over Arizona, BYU catapulted into the AP Top 25 poll for the first time this season, checking in at No. 25.
BYU junior Richie Saunders earned Big 12 Player of the Week and National Player of the Week honors for his impactful performances in wins last week over Kansas and Arizona.

Saunders is currently fourth in Big 12 play in scoring at 17.6 points per game. He’s also No. 1 during Big 12 action in 3-point field goal percentage at 45.7%. Saunders has knocked down 42 of his 92 three-point attempts during conference action.
In the first meeting against Arizona State, Saunders scored a career-high 30 points on the Sun Devils.
